Traces of a destroyed planet are found in a meteorite on Earth.

According to the analysis so far, it is thought that this meteorite that fell and was discovered in the Sahara, may have been a fragment of a planet that was once part of our solar system, in the early stages of formation about 4.5 billion years ago.

It is titled Northwest Africa 12774, and it is thought that the planet it was part of had size similar to the moon and that its end came as a result of a fatal collision, which scattered its parts on rocky planets like Earth.

The study was carried out by the University of Colorado Boulder, and was published in the scientific journal Earth and Planetary Science Letters.

Its composition is thought to include volcanic rocks among the oldest in our planetary system, characterized by an enigmatic chemical composition.

high amounts of aluminum have been found in the meteorite, which is considered a sign of creation under extraordinary pressure conditions, at great depths.

Such conditions can never be created in an asteroid, which means that the celestial body had large dimensions, that is, of a planet, which seems to have been completely destroyed after an impact in the early times of the Universe.
